Output 473c5259255f51b05a6de000ead300f3d0f4d325f7b5ad90a97d0b124907b9f3:19

value
95916
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abd4ce6c210e469bcf58da693f9298ff4e7beada OP_EQUAL
address
3HMaQPbD8pAyrQ26CJ1MNPbKokZtZM8A7D
transaction
473c5259255f51b05a6de000ead300f3d0f4d325f7b5ad90a97d0b124907b9f3
spent
true